Brenna Dix had a great sighting on a recent weekend. She wrote, “I was sitting on the beach at the Point Arena Pier. Suddenly this River Otter swam up to the beach and  ran up the shore.

The otter looked at the people walking on the sidewalk,

and immediately ran back into the water. No one else seemed to notice. He was only in sight for a matter seconds. I have never been more happy to have my camera with me. Right place, right time!”

It's almost like the River Otter thought "YIKES! Giants!" and headed back to the ocean. It's amazing to me how close the otter got to the people, and that they didn't notice.

Brenna Dix spotted this sweet Gray Fox in a blackberry bush. It looks like he or she is enjoying the sun too.

Gray Foxes eat a varied diet, including small mammals and berries. Here's a video Brenna took of the kit enjoying a nice meal.
